Saving wholesaling from obliteration in Maryland

There’s always a lot of things going on behind the scenes…

A few months ago, the State of Maryland tried to obliterate wholesaling.

Pass legislation to get rid of it.

Destroy it as a viable technique for real estate investors.

Obviously a problem for me.
* And for my students.
* And for Traction REIA members.
* And for real estate investors as a whole in Maryland (and beyond, as other states just copy/paste laws these days…)

National REIA’s lobbyist contacted me when he found out what was proposed.

This is one of the hidden values of belonging to and supporting National REIA through your membership in your local National REIA Chapter like Traction REIA.

National REIA pays for lobbyists to keep these types of things on their radar. At both the federal and state levels. (And there are a lot of states to keep an eye on!)

There are different ways of dealing with these risks: letter campaigns to the legislators, phone call campaigns from constituents, etc.

And sometimes activating a particularly well-connected investor make a couple of calls gets the job done.

In the case of Maryland, which was viewed as an uphill battle, I called my very first student who I trained many years ago.

If you’ve seen me speak, you probably remember me talking about “Mikey”.

He has gone on to do fantastic projects throughout his local area in Maryland. He is respected by, and has the ear of, many of the lawmakers in Maryland as well. Rightfully so, as he has been a force of tremendous good and revitalization in his region.

I contacted Mikey and got him in touch with our lobbyist to work out a plan.

Mikey had a couple of calls with some key folks, and they deep sixed it.

The bill never made it out of committee.

When I first asked Mikey to take action, he told me he isn’t doing as much wholesaling these days.

My response was that legislation is never very surgical, and tends to damage large parts of an industry when they take aim at one “smaller” part, so he’d get hurt by it anyway.

One of the BIG problems is that ideas like banning an entire technique might sound good to some people on the surface, but it never stops there. The unintended consequences almost always push far beyond the original intent, and then wreak havoc throughout an entire industry.

Their intent to shut down “just a few” investors winds up actually hurting the various homeowners they claim to want to protect, because they eliminate the important role creative real estate investors like us play in HELPING homeowners who get into trouble and need us creative real estate investors to save them from their situation.

By quickly bringing capital to broken down and deteriorating houses, wholesalers play a critical role in bringing housing infrastructure back to life and creating homes for engaged tax paying citizens.
